Now, let’s take a closer look at how to make a deposit at casinos that accept PaysafeCard, aided by screenshots to help you visualize each step.
1. Sign up for an account at your chosen online casino.
Create a user account at your preferred online casino by providing your details for the registration page.
2. Choose paysafe at the casino cashier.
At the casino cashier, choose PaysafeCard as your preferred depositing method. Read the terms and conditions to check for any fees.
3. Select the amount you wish to deposit.
Decide how much you wish to deposit, based on the minimum and maximum limits that are set by PaysafeCard or the online casino. Remember to enter the bonus code if you have one.
4. Enter the 16-digit PaysafeCard PIN code.
You will be prompted to enter the 16-digit PaysafeCard PIN code, which you will have received when purchasing at the sales outlet or online store. Click “PAY” to confirm the payment.
5. Your PaysafeCard deposit is now complete.
The best thing about PaysafeCard is the speed of transactions, and in a matter of moments your deposit at the online casino will be complete, ready for you to enjoy gaming.

PaysafeCard Withdrawals – Our Experience in 5 Steps
The process for making PaysafeCard casino withdrawals is a little more complicated. These are the steps required:
- Register for a myPaysafe account online.
- Choose PaysafeCard as the withdrawal option
- Enter the amount you wish to withdraw
- Confirm your identity for KYC checks
- Complete transaction, receive funds in your myPaysafe account
As I have mentioned, casino withdrawals are only possible if you have a myPaysafe e-wallet account registered. However, there are better alternatives, and we’ll take a closer look at those next.

What's the difference between paysafe and PaysafeCard?
Aside from the slightly different brand names, both are the same company. In 2013, PaysafeCard was acquired by the Skrill Group, which itself became part of the Optimal Payments Group in 2015. Shortly afterwards, the group based and regulated in the UK was rebranded as Paysafe, although the PaysafeCard service retained the same brand name.
Can PaysafeCard be used for casino withdrawals?
For the most part, no. We have no hesitation recommending PaysafeCard for online casino deposits, which are quick and convenient. But used primarily as a prepaid card system, PaysafeCard is not available for withdrawals at online casinos. There are some exceptions, although this requires opening a myPaysafe e-wallet account.
What are the PaysafeCard transaction limits?
The maximum amount per transaction is quoted as up to $300 at the PaysafeCard website, both with or without registration, and these limits are specific to the United States.
